Protecting Election Officials Act of 2024
Sponsor: SpeakerCommittee: JudiciarySubject: ElectionsStatus: Approved by the Governor - Chapter 21 (as of Nov 13, 2024)
What this bill does
Official synopsis
Prohibiting a person from knowingly and willfully making a threat to harm an election official or an immediate family member of an election official because of the election official's role in administering the election process; and establishing that a person who violates the Act is guilty of a misdemeanor and on conviction is subject to imprisonment not exceeding 3 years or a fine not exceeding $2,500 or both.
